Twisted Wheel February UK Tour

Oldham newcomers hit the road

Oldham indie newcomers Twisted Wheel have unveiled plans to open 2010 with a lengthy tour.

Twisted Wheel take their name from a legendary Manchester Northern Soul establishment, and the band's musical roots extend back a long way. In love with Oasis the band's psych indebted indie rock saw them earn a loyal fanbase.

Touring the nation, the group came to the attention of Paul Weller who invited them onto his current UK tour. With the Modfather's backing Twisted Wheel could well become one of 2010's most important bands.

Having spent the year touring with boyhood heroes Oasis the group released their debut album over the summer. Self-titled, Twisted Wheel's new effort oozed passion and sincerity, but failed to set the charts alight.

Subsequent tours have seen fans flock to the group, with Twisted Wheel perhaps being a slow burning success rather than an overnight sensation. Perhaps like the Northern Soul fans of yore the band need to 'Keep The Faith'.

Twisted Wheel have now confirmed plans to support Jet on a Japanese tour before returning to the UK. The band are set to open the tour in Birmingham on February 11th before heading out across the nation.

Dates in Leeds, Nottingham, Sheffield and more are due to follow before the tour finishes in Leicester Music Cafe on March 20th.
